How to fill out common application id

How to fill out common application id:
01
Start by visiting the official website of the Common Application.
02
Create an account or log in if you already have one.
03
Fill in your personal information such as name, address, contact details, and date of birth.
04
Provide information about your education background, including the schools you have attended and the courses you have taken.
05
Add details about your extracurricular activities, including clubs, sports teams, volunteer work, and any leadership positions you have held.
06
Fill in your academic honors and awards, if any.
07
Complete the section about your family background, including information about your parents or guardians.
08
Write a personal essay that reflects your experiences, goals, and interests.
09
Check all the sections of the application to ensure that you have provided all the necessary information and have not missed anything.
10
Submit your completed Common Application.
